What Human Food Can Wild Rabbits Eat. Wild rabbits enjoy a variety of grasses, leafy greens, fruits, and vegetables. If you want to feed wild rabbits in your area, timothy or oat hay is the best choice. Avoid giving them cooked human food, grains, bread, and cow’s milk. What human food can you feed wild rabbits. Wild rabbits love eating vegetables. For hungry and or curious bunnies, safe food that is irresistible to wild rabbits includes herbs such as parsley, cilantro, chamomile, mint, and basil.
